Transaction 35d608e64ff863a840b5efe37c23120befee00ece1736ec99c0b08a48a195658
1 Input
1 Output
-
35d608e64ff863a840b5efe37c23120befee00ece1736ec99c0b08a48a195658:0
- value
- 193498
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d4f88c88f4595c294a1ca51751ac525e1a319168 OP_EQUAL
- address
- 3M76vhMiGkbbejR7Gd22GC8YV9HJfQ8oJG